Freshwater shark farming technology

Freshwater sharks, also known as tiger sharks and puddings, are native to Malaysia. Since the introduction of China in 1998, there has been an upsurge of breeding in Guangdong, Hainan, Sichuan, Chongqing, Hubei, Jiangsu and other provinces and cities, showing a huge market potential. Freshwater sharks are delicate and delicious, with no intermuscular punctures. The market price is between 60 and 80 yuan per kilogram, which is still in short supply. In addition to serving as a food fish, freshwater sharks have a higher ornamental value, and their cartilage tissue has a high medicinal value. The freshwater shark seedling cultivation and adult fish farming techniques are described below:
First, seed cultivation
1. Fry cultivation ponds are generally cement pools, with a depth of 1 m to 1.5 m, convenient for drainage and irrigation, and barriers at inlets and outlets to prevent enemy organisms from entering the pool. The fry were disinfected with 125kg to 150kg of clear lime per acre in front of the pond and disinfected for 1 day to 2 days before being applied to the base fertilizer. About 1 day after hatching, the fry can grow up to 1 cm in length and has been able to feed on copepods and branches. At this point you can put into the fry pool cultivation. Before soaking, soak the fish with 3% to 4% of salt water for about 5 minutes. The depth of the pool water starts from 0.6 meters and is gradually deepened with micro-flowing water. The stocking density is 50 to 100 tails per square meter.
On the second day after the seedlings were placed, they were fed with cooked egg yolks, which were divided into 6 times every 4 hours. After 7 days, the fish meal was changed. Due to fish meal, it is easy to cause bubble disease in fish fry. During the cultivation process, it is best to drain away 10 cm of old water from the bottom of the pool every day, and add fresh water. Every 10 days, use 110-6 bleach to prevent disease. After about 30 days of cultivation, the fry generally grows to a size of 4 cm to 5 cm in length, and can be placed in large pools for fingerling cultivation.
2. Fish breeders should choose stocks of individuals with strong physique, no disease, no injury, neat specifications and strong water repellency. The area of ​​fish breeding ponds is preferably 500m2 to 2000m2, with a water depth of 1.5m to 2m. After the fish species are stocked, they shall be sterilized with quicklime ponds for disinfection. When stocking, attention should be paid to the temperature difference should not be too large, when the weather is clear and the wind is small, the seedlings have a good effect. Stocking densities range from 3 to 5 per square meter.
Fish species are best fed with full-grain pellets containing more than 35% crude protein. After the ponds were tamed in time, a small number of feedings were used initially. With the fish species feeding and eating normal, you can vote once a day or in the afternoon. The total feeding amount was 3% to 5% of the fish's body weight. The feeding principle was based on 80% of the fish species. After 10 days, the fish body is as long as 5 cm to 6 cm.
Second, adult fish breeding
1. The pond culture ponds can be 1,000 square meters to 3,000 square meters, with a water depth of 1 meter to 2 meters. From April to May each year, when the water temperature reaches 18 degrees Celsius or above, 8 centimeters to 10 centimeters of shark fingerlings per acre are placed. Tail ~ 2500 tails. Artificial feed or small fish, shrimp, bran, etc. are fed. If artificial feeds are fed to feed, they are usually fed twice a day. They are fed 40% of the daily dose from 8 a.m. to 9 a.m. and 60% of the daily dose from 3 p.m. to 4 a.m.
In addition, the freshwater shark pond culture can be mixed with the four major fish and tilapia, shrimp, crab and other polyculture, generally 8 centimeters to 10 centimeters of shark fingerlings per acre of 60 to 80 tail, without additional feeding, can Make full use of pond water space and increase production.
2. The volume of cage culture cages is generally 15 to 20 cubic meters per mouth, and 100 to 150 tails of fish species of 8 to 10 centimeters in length per cubic meter. It is best to use artificial feed, protein requirements of more than 35%.
Third, disease prevention
1. Enteritis fish disease Slow action, do not eat, abdomen enlargement, body color black, anal swelling, gently press the abdomen by hand, yellow mucus outflow, sick fish died faster. Control can be used "Allicin", per kg of feed added 0.1 grams to 0.3 grams of feeding; can also use furazolidone, 0.2 grams to 0.3 grams of feed per kg feed.
2. White spot disease, also known as small melon worm. On the fish's skin, fins or gills, a small white spot can be seen, and a large amount of mucus is secreted, and the small melon body can be observed by microscopic examination. Prevention and control can be used to "kill fish and insects", 200 grams per acre sprinkling; or with 40% "fish and insect clear" feed added to drive insecticide.
3. Bubble Disease Freshwater sharks are prone to air bubbles when applying fertilizers such as agricultural organic fertilizers. Under oxygen saturation, seedlings are prone to cause air bubble disease. Excessive ammonia-nitrogen gas at the bottom of the pool can also cause air bubbles and cause death. Therefore, in the water body fertilization should use nitrogen, phosphorus, potassium compound fertilizer mixture. The bottom of the pool should be treated with "bottom net", "ammonia net" and other treatments. In the absence of oxygen, the appropriate amount of oxygenating agent should be used, and less or no oxygen pump should be used.
